Zappos

Zappos has a quirky and fun culture. This is the primary reason for their success. Customer service is a top priority for them. They believe that a positive experience will result in loyalty, which will result in sales and profits. They also believe that customer experience will eventually overtake product and price as the key brand differentiator.

Zappos offers a variety of clothing and shoes at affordable prices. They also offer free shipping and return options. This makes them popular among those who love shoes and online shopping who value high-end service.

The company's culture of customer-centricity has led to many new and innovative methods. For example, they offer money to employees who decide to quit their jobs. This allows them to retain only the best and most passionate workers. They also encourage their employees to take a break to pursue their interests. The company also uses Holacracy, which is a new management approach that has no traditional hierarchy and allows employees to make their own choices. This has increased the satisfaction of employees and morale.

Bloomingdale's

Bloomingdale's, a posh department store, sells high-end clothing and accessories. It is renowned for its stunning flagship store in New York City, which takes up the entire block and shopping online sites clothes covers an area of 815,000 square feet. The store also houses a number of restaurants and other attractions. The most convenient time to go is before lunch on weekdays, as the store is less crowded.

The chain was founded by Benjamin and Lyman Bloomingdale in 1861. It was bought by Federated Department Stores in 1930 and then became part of Macy's in 1994. The company has 15 top department stores across the United States and sells luxury bags, shoes, clothing beauty products and much more.

Farfetch

Farfetch, a leading online store for luxury fashion offers shoppers access to an international network of boutiques and brands. The site offers a vast range of pre-owned and new products from top brands such as Prada, Alexander McQueen, Burberry, and Gucci. Its user-friendly interface makes easy to create an account and checkout quickly. shopping online sites clothes online is secure due to the site's generous return policy.

While some customers have complained about issues with their Farfetch purchase However, the majority of customers are satisfied with the service. reliable and trustworthy. Its wide selection of products and competitive prices make this an ideal choice for high-end buyers. It also has a strong commitment to sustainability and social responsibility.

Farfetch is an online marketplace, which means that it does not own its inventory, but works with brands and stores to sell their products. This model gives brands greater control over pricing and merchandising, and prevents markdowns that can damage their image. However, this could result in long wait times for orders to be shipped, and may create delays in customer service.

Bohoo

Boohoo operates an e-commerce platform and provides worldwide shipping, providing customers with an easy and convenient shopping experience. The company's distribution model is based on a rapid fashion model, minimizing the time between design and delivery. The company also prioritizes the diversity of its brand and a variety of styles to appeal to a variety of customer segments.

The company was founded by Mahmud Kamani an entrepreneur and Carol Kane, a designer, in Manchester, England. Both worked for Pinstripe Clothing - a wholesale textile company that Kamani's father Abdullah founded in 1984. They later co-founded Boohoo in 2006, with the goal of selling fashion-forward clothes directly to customers, bypassing retail middlemen.

The company's revenue streams include sales of products as well as partnerships with brands and exclusive collections. The diverse portfolio of brands also contributes to its revenue. Each brand is geared towards a distinct style and demographic. The company invests in marketing and social media campaigns to promote their merchandise. Petite Studio

Petite Studio is a New York-based womenswear brand that focuses on petite women. They have a collection of ethically produced clothes that are in sync with the most recent fashions. Their clothes fit well and flatter petite frames. They don't limit their petite section as Topshop.

The company is owned by Jenny Wang-Howell and her husband Matt. In 2016, they founded the company to design stylish eco-friendly clothing for petite women. They keep up with the latest fashions and designs clothes in small quantities. Their styles include linen button-ups as well as sweater dresses and classic denim styles.

The brand sources its fabrics from the same factories used by luxury brands with high-end quality and ensures that every step of their production happens in a safe and humane environment. It also visits its suppliers and tracks its supply chain. The customer service team is more extensive than other companies of its size, and it is important to the company that customers feel reassured when they shop with Petite Studio.
